Characterization of Reproduction of Local Barred Male Chicken of the Western Highlands of Cameroon: Sexual Maturity, Fertility and Sperm Storage Term in Female

Abstract

This study was conducted to point out some reproductive characteristics in Cameroon local barred rooster such as age at sexual maturity, fertility and sperm storage term in female genital tract. For this purpose, thirty local barred cocks (16 weeks old, mean weight: 1221.2±27.86 g) and 24 local barred female chicken (16 weeks old, mean weight: 1026.1 ±14.23 g) were used. Throughout experiment (20 to 40 weeks old), semen quality and hematological parameters were analyzed at 5 weeks intervals as fertility assessment. At 20, 30 and 40 weeks old, serum levels of testosterone, LH and FSH were determined. Sperm storage term was determined at 30 weeks old. No significant change (P>0.05) was observed during the experimental period for hematocrit and total erythrocyte count although; it increased from week 20 to week 30. Semen volume and sperm concentration significantly increased (P<0.05) from 20 weeks to 30 weeks old and decreased non significantly (P>0.05). Testosterone and LH values increased significantly (P<0.05) from week 20 to 30 and decreased at 40 weeks old. Inversely, FSH decreased significantly (P<0.05) from week 20 to weeks 30 and 40. Fertility rate increased significantly (P<0.05) from 74.77% at 25 weeks old to 85.42% at 30 weeks old. The sperm storage term was around 16 days. It was concluded that local barred male chicken from the western highlands of Cameroon reach full sexual maturity between 25 and 30 weeks old and they have good reproductive ability.
